What is in Mission Foods Whole wheat low card wrap?
Mission Foods Whole wheat low card wrap lists 17 ingredients, starting with Water, Whole Wheat Flour, Oat Fiber, Soy Flour and Wheat Gluten. Ingredients are listed in descending order by weight, so the first few make up most of what you are eating.
